Abstract | 目的: 研究丙戊酸对大鼠急性脊髓损伤的修复作用及其机理,探索治疗脊髓损伤(SCI)的新药物。方法:Wister大鼠随机分为丙戊酸(VPA)治疗组、神经生长因子(NGF)治疗组和VPA+NGF治疗组假手术组、阴性对照组。采用改良Allen’s打击T8节段脊髓制造大鼠急性脊髓损伤模型,损伤后第二天开始给以相应的药物治疗至规定时间,并于1,7,14,28,60天进行Rivlin斜板实验和Tarlov评分,取T8节段脊髓组织做HE染色,免疫组化检测。结果:VPA治疗组和VPA+NGF治疗组脊髓损伤后的恢复情况优于其他组(p小于0.05),而这两组之间差别不明显。结论:VPA对治疗急性脊髓损伤具有一定的修复作用。 |
Other Abstract | Objective:Study of valproic acid for acute spinal cord injury repair and its mechanism, and explore new drugs for the treatment of spinal cord injury(SCI).
Methods:Wister rats were randomly divided into valproic acid (VPA) treatment group, nerve growth factor (NGF) treatment group and of VPA + NGF treatment group, sham operation group, negative control group, The modified Allen's manufacture of acute spinal cord injury model to combat the T8 spinal cord injury, the next day began to give the medication to the specified time, and the Rivlin inclined plane test, and Tarlovscore on 1,7,14,28,60 days,the T8 spinal cord tissues were detected for immunohistochemistry and HE staining at 60 days
Results: Recovery after spinal cord injury at the VPA treatment group and VPA + NGF treatment group was better than the other groups (p<0.05), while the difference between these two groups is not obvious.
Conclusion:The VPA can can be used for the treatment of spinal cord injury
to some extent ; |
